Holley Mangold makes Olympic weightlifting teamA sibling of star New York Jets center Nick Mangold just made the US Olympic team last weekend.

Holley Mangold, Nick’s sister, captured one of two spots on the women's weightlifting team, which will compete in London this summer.  She clinched her spot by lifting 319 pounds during the clean-and-jerk portion of the event. 

Holley Mangold played high school varsity football in the Dayton, Ohio area and competed in shot put and discus at Ursuline College near Cleveland. Since then, she has taken up weightlifting. 

Holley Mangold is 5-8 and weighs in at around 370 pounds. By comparison, brother Nick comes in at 6-4 and 307 pounds.

Kevin Dillman Ninth Grade QBQuarterback Kevin Dillman of La Mirada High School (CA) received scholarship offers from Louisville, Colorado, UCLA and California recently. Nothing unusual about that, except for the fact that Dillman is in ninth grade and has never started a high school game.   

Last season, as a backup QB, Dillman completed 18 of 26 passes for 216 yards, while running for 103 yards on 16 carries. 

Dillman had competed in the USA Football Under-15 International Development Week and coaches apparently saw his upside from the film. He cannot sign a national letter of intent with any university until February of 2015.

Fred Taylor’s Record-Breaking Son Kelvin TaylorKelvin Taylor gave the Florida Gators a verbal commitment last Saturday, choosing UF over the national champion Alabama Crimson Tide. Taylor comes to Gainesville with some pretty fair bloodlines.

Kelvin is the son of Fred Taylor, an All-American for Florida who went on to an outstanding career with the Jacksonville Jaguars. The elder Taylor played in the NFL for 13 seasons and ranks fifteenth on the NFL all-time rushing list with 11,695 yards.

Snoop Dogg Ladies Arena Football LeagueThere have been dozens of stories about pro football returning to Los Angeles in the past 18 years, but this one may be actually heading somewhere. Leave it to Snoop Dogg to make it happen. 

Snoop told Yahoo! Sports that later this year he is buying the franchise for LA’s inclusion in the new eight-team Ladies Arena Football League. He added that the new league will be similar to the Lingerie Football League and that his team would be called the LA Riders.

"A lot of beautiful girls playing football, that's the closest thing we've got.  Hopefully we can get a real NFL franchise to the city of LA because we deserve it," said Snoop.

PETA and Toronto Triumph join forcesWho knew that the women of the Lingerie Football League had anything in common with PETA? 

Ladies who play for the LFL’s Toronto Triumph are showing their support by opposing animal cruelty and the use of animal fur. 

Four members of the Triumph joined a demonstration in Toronto under signs that read "Bench Fur" and "Wearing fur is a personal foul." They also appeared in a video which urged shoppers to eliminate fur items from their holiday shopping lists.
